Treat yourself to our must-try list that has everyone talking
KAILASH CLUB
Double decker loaded with salad, veggies, cheese & paneer cubes tossed in tangy masala
PAANI PURI
mini crispy pots stuffed with mixture served with tamarind and spiced water
BHEL PURI
puffed rice with regional mix
Original CHOLE BHATURA
Fried Indian bread served with Chole masala (curries chickpeas) and onions
PAV BHAJI
Favourite Indian street food; mash patatoes & veggies cooked in special spices served with two pav bun
MUMBAI VADA PAV
famous indian street food
KP SPECIAL KHICHDI
Perfect blend of nice &lentils served with papad,pickles
HAKKA NOODLES
indo chinese style noodles tossed in a wok with vegetable s
